What can I see and do near Kamata Hachiman Shrine?
Ryushi Commemorative Museum of Art, Folk Museum of Ota Borough, and Toshiba Science Museum feature a variety of fascinating exhibits to see while you're in town. Explore landmarks like Ikegami Honmonji Temple, Sojiji Temple, and Tsurumi Shrine. You can enjoy live performances at Muza Kawasaki Symphony Hall and Shinagawa Prince Cinema.
How can I get to Kamata Hachiman Shrine?
With so many ways to get around, exploring the area around Kamata Hachiman Shrine is simple. You can take advantage of metro transit at Kamata Ikegami Line Station, Nishi-magome Station, and Showajima Station. If you want to see more of the area, jump aboard a train from Kamata Station, Keikyu Kamata Station, or Hasunuma Station.
